Abstract

The phenomenon of joking roasting has increasingly appeared in student interactions as a form of humor, intimacy, and informal social control. However, this phenomenon raises academic concern because not all jokes are received positively, especially when they touch on physical appearance, family background, economic condition, or religion. This study aims to analyze the phenomenon of joking roasting among Hadith Studies students of the 2022 cohort at the Faculty of Ushuluddin and Islamic Studies, Universitas Islam Negeri Sumatera Utara, and to examine the limits of its permissibility and prohibition from the perspective of hadith. This research employed a qualitative method with a case study approach. Data were collected through observation, semi-structured interviews, and documentation, then analyzed descriptively and interpretively by referring to hadiths concerning the prohibition of insulting, guarding the tongue, Muslim brotherhood, and joking ethics. The findings show that roasting is permissible when practiced within close friendships, based on mutual consent, without causing harm or touching sensitive matters. Conversely, roasting that degrades human dignity is considered blameworthy because it contradicts prophetic principles of brotherhood and verbal ethics. This study implies the need to strengthen communication ethics among students so that humor remains within Islamic ethical boundaries
